Aligned proper who wants to be sure that its talks are remaining personal and you may prefers more safeguards over appreciation possess.
Inclusion
The objective was to perform a private chat system that may be taken safely more checked infrastructures so conversations can not be retrieved even if the machine could have been caught or one of the players might have been expected.
You will find composed a special provider and that doesn’t need any particular research stores and you can makes sure that messages can’t be decrypted even with the entire expertise in brand new host contents, community travelers, and you can considering wonders passwords.
Shows
Real-time chatting – Every piece of information is actually traded instantaneously between your parties; you’ll find nothing queued or held, for even an individual 2nd.
The way it operates
The client application sets an excellent WebSocket (more than TLS) connection with this new speak servers. Then they manage a supplementary encrypted layer, having fun with ECDH having secret exchange and AES-256 getting ciphering. Throughout key change, messages in the host is actually RSA-finalized and you can affirmed of the buyer to ensure it’s not hooking up in order to good forged attraction. It second coating as well as suppress clear proxies (with their very own Ca licenses attached to the customer) of examining their correspondence.
While the machine partnership is protected, it suits the fresh new given channel and starts building up prevent-to-prevent encrypted levels with each individual user (playing with ECDH to have secret change and you can ChaCha20-Poly1305 for ciphering). Common ECDH techniques try together with the offered station passwords, which leads to book plus one-big date encryption tips between the people. These keys can’t be rebuilt even with the content of your own next layers decrypted system site visitors and the magic passwords. On the other hand, this method means that professionals entering the same station with a beneficial more password dont communicate with one another.
It is worthy of bringing up that route password never renders the brand new customer, the newest username is sent across the 3rd covering one of several people, therefore the channel name’s received from the servers during the a keen SHA-256 hashed setting through the second coating.
Resource code
We might deliver the provider password of your own machine and you may visitors app in the event the given a well-centered demand (elizabeth.g. academic use, cover audit).
Privacy policy
We’re purchased protecting and you may valuing your privacy. This online privacy policy refers to and you will controls the guidance collection, fool around with, and you can sharing practices. Before you could submit/upload people recommendations or document to your websites, delight meticulously comment which coverage.
Study controller
For the purpose of studies safety statutes LatinskГ© datovГЎnГ lokalit relevant to you personally when you look at the the region at which your offer your details, we’re the new “studies control” of your own guidance you provide to our other sites. There might be most other controllers too (e.g.: advertisers), and in addition we prompt that demand the confidentiality rules to understand about their privacy techniques.
Investigation sites and utilize intentions
Take note that the privacy is applicable in order to information gathered owing to the other sites rather than to any information you’ll be able to provide to virtually any 3rd-team sites to which we may hook up.
I utilize online server record documents. All the information into the these types of journal documents boasts Ip address, date/time stamp, referring/leave webpage, and type of web browser. I make use of this pointers solely to administer our other sites.
We use third-people advertising host features Bing Adsense, PubMax Advertising and you will Publift Fuse; websites analytics provider Yahoo Analytics, and you can a consent government program away from Quantcast.
I and you can all of our 3rd-group companies (outlined significantly more than) may store and you can assemble data connected with their access to our websites for the next aim. Please note one of the rejecting any otherwise all of them, you may not gain access to certain have or choices off our very own websites.
Explore specific geolocation study. Your precise geolocation data can be used in support of one or more purposes. “Precise” means your location can be accurate to within several meters.
Definitely examine unit functions to possess personality. Your device can be identified based on a scan of your device’s unique combination of characteristics.
Discover very first advertising. Ads can be shown to you based on the content you’re viewing, the app you’re using, your approximate location, or your device type.
Do a good customised ads character. A profile can be built about you and your interests to show you personalised ads that are relevant to you.
Perform a great customised blogs reputation. A profile can be built about you and your interests to show you personalised content that is relevant to you.
Apply general market trends to create audience facts. Market research can be used to learn more about the audiences who visit particular sites/apps and view ads.
Create and you may improve facts. Your data can be used to improve existing systems or software and to develop new products.
Store and/otherwise availability information regarding something. Cookies, device identifiers, or other information can be stored or accessed on your device for the above purposes presented to you.
Investigation preservation
All of our Yahoo Analytics tracking password try designed to save analysis you to definitely is actually with the cookies, representative identifiers, otherwise ads identifiers for 14 days.